Step 4: Enable rate limiting on the Kestrelway gateway. When porting the Lintfoss routes, verify that each upstream keeps its legacy burst allowance until the consumer teams confirm their retry logic handles 429s gracefully. Pay particular attention to the shared quota pool between the billing and invoicing routes, since splitting it changes effective throughput. The new limiter stanza replaces the deprecated throttle block entirely, as shown below.

config for kadug-yahop:
quenwyn:
  pin: 2459
  metrics_host: metrics.quenwyn.lumicsys.internal
  tenant: julax
  seal: seal_0d5ead96

## Locker Access Flow — Quick Notes

TumbleCrate lockers unlock via short-lived tokens from the Hatchgate service. Tokens expire in 90 seconds; the client must not cache them. Review PRs for token reuse — it's the most common bug. Local testing uses the mock locker bank in `fixtures/lockers`. To initialize the mock bank's sealed credential store on first run, supply the recovery passphrase below.

strongbox words: oliael-gilax-lamael

## Releases — ScanBridge Integration

Support team notes. Releases ship monthly from the Ferndale build server. Each build bundles the scanner firmware shim and the POS adapter for Tillstone terminals. Verify the release by checking the printed checksum against the manifest in the release notes; mismatches mean a corrupted download, not a compatibility issue. Do not hand customers unsigned builds under any circumstances. Every distributable archive must be verified against the current release key, which is shown below.

release key, bajof-tadug: bky4_GCYF

**Ticket BLD-2291: Artifact signatures rejected due to agent clock skew**

On the Tarnhill build farm, agents th-03 and th-09 drift ~6s behind the signing service, causing "timestamp out of range" failures.

Repro:
1. Pin a job to agent th-03.
2. Trigger the release pipeline for project Oxbell.
3. Observe signature rejection in step `sign-artifacts`.

Please review the proposed tolerance change carefully. To reproduce against staging, authenticate the signing call with the bearer token below.

portal login ticket: eyJhbGciOiJIUzI1NiIsInR5cCI6IkpXVCJ9.eyJzdWIiOiIhOZL0PIn0.aRZhcMKo